A project team held a working session with a finance team to understand the procurement process. After the meeting, while the agile lead was facilitating the value stream mapping exercise, one of the team members asked: "When calculating the cycle time, which factors should be considered?"
How should the agile lead respond?
Answer options
- A. Total time and average process time
- B. Critical path and queue lengths
- C. Delays and bottlenecks in the process
- D. End date/time and start date/time
Correct answer: C
Explanation
The correct answer is C because when calculating cycle time, it's essential to consider delays and bottlenecks that affect the overall efficiency of the process. Options A, B, and D do not directly address the specific factors influencing cycle time, making them less relevant in this context.
